As your business grows, the demands on your internet connection grow too. Business broadband is specially tailored to meet the needs of a business, rather than a home user. Our packages supply you with business-grade service. This allows you to benefit from service level agreements, Static IP requirements and a range of products that will help your business perform at its best.

All our business broadband products also include free Guest Wi-Fi which is separate from your business Wi-Fi. This means your customers, clients and guests can access free Wi-Fi without using your own business Wi-Fi.

Based on your address we’ll either supply you with full fibre broadband, part fibre broadband or a copper broadband connection. Enter your postcode and we’ll check what’s available at your business address. We’ll show you what broadband speeds and packages are available.

Our leased line service provides a dedicated internet access for your business. This might be suitable for you if you don’t want to share your network with anyone else and need an even faster connection.
